What’s an LSV?

Most Americans do the majority of their driving within a few miles of home: dropping the kids off at school or swim practice, picking up the groceries, stopping by the post office, etc. Unfortunately, all that stop and go driving is hard on a car. Not only does it wear down the brakes and transmission more quickly than highway driving, it also keeps the engine from reaching full operating temperature, causing a need for more frequent oil changes. And wear and tear isn’t the only problem with stop and go driving, it also burns through fuel at a much higher rate than highway driving, costing you more at the pump and leading to higher emissions.

EZGO had these and other challenges in mind when they designed the 2Five. The 2Five is a Low Speed Vehicle (LSV), meaning it is safe for use on most public roads with speed limits of 35 MPH or less. Unlike your gas-guzzler, it was designed to help you run errands around your community quickly and efficiently.

The 2Five features a quiet electric drivetrain that provides enough power to get you and your passengers where you need to go, along with the hockey gear, grocery bags or golf clubs you’ll need when you get there. The 48 volt drivetrain is also earth-friendly, producing zero emissions and virtually no noise, even at its top speed of 25 MPH.

One of the key reasons EZGO Golf Carts created the 2Five LSV was to provide a safe option for individuals who want to get around their community without burning through gallons of gas. Although EZGO is known as a leader in golf cart safety features, their existing carts and utility vehicles are designed for use on college campuses, golf courses, and quiet cul-de-sacs – not public roads. To meet the special demands of higher speeds and public road-use, EZGO gave the 2Five radial tires, three point harnesses, hydraulic disc brakes and a number of other important safety features.
